1/10 Mandarin Chinese

Mandarin Chinese is one of the most widely spoken languages in the world. It is spoken by over 1 billion people worldwide and is the official language of China and Taiwan. Mandarin Chinese and is also spoken in Singapore, Indonesia, Malaysia, and many other countries with large Chinese populations. It is based on the Beijing dialect, which is the official language of the People's Republic of China, and is the most commonly spoken dialect in the country. Mandarin Chinese is a tonal language, meaning that the same syllable can be pronounced differently depending on the tone used. Chinese communities can be found worldwide, particularly in Southeast Asia, North America, Europe, and Australia. These communities often retain their Chinese language and culture and use Mandarin .

2/10 Spanish

Spanish is a Romance language that is spoken by more than 500 million people around the world. It is the official language of 20 countries. In Spain, Spanish is the official language and is spoken by almost all of its population. In the Latin American countries that were colonized by Spain, it is the official language and is widely spoken. In the United States, Spanish is the second most widely spoken language and is spoken by more than 37 million people. In addition, there are large Spanish-speaking communities in other countries such as France, Germany, Italy, and the United Kingdom. Spanish is also one of the six official languages of the United Nations and is an official language of the European Union. It is also one of the official languages of many international organizations such as the World Bank, the Red Cross, the World Health Organization, and the Organization of American States. Spanish is an important language for business and international communication. It is an official language of the Mercosur trade bloc and is used by many multinational companies. In addition to its use in the business world, Spanish is also popular in the arts and entertainment. 

3/10 English

English is one of the most widely spoken languages in the world, with approximately 1.5 billion people speaking it as a first or second language. English is the official language of more than 60 countries, and is spoken in many more. In the United States, English is the primary language spoken by more than 81 percent of the population. It is used in government, business, and education, as well as for everyday communication. It is also one of the official languages of the United Nations. In the United Kingdom, English is the primary language of more than 95 percent of the population. It is the official language of England, Scotland, Wales, and Northern Ireland, and is spoken in many other countries in the Commonwealth. In Canada, English is the primary language spoken by more than two-thirds of the population. It is the official language in all provinces and territories, and is used in government, business, and education. In Australia, English is the de facto official language, with more than 85 percent of the population speaking it as their first language. It is the language of government, education, and business. English has a strong presence in many other countries around the world. In India, more than half of the population speaks English as either a first or second language. In the Philippines, English is one of two official languages, and it is widely spoken in the country. In many other countries, including South Africa, Nigeria, and New Zealand, English is the most widely spoken language. Overall, English is spoken by people in virtually every corner of the world. It is used in government, business, and education, and is often the primary means of communication between people of different cultures and backgrounds.

5/10 Arabic

Arabic is one of the world's most widely spoken languages. It is a Semitic language, which is considered the language of the Arab world, and is spoken in 22 different countries, including the Middle East, North Africa, and the Horn of Africa. It is the official language of more than 20 countries, including Saudi Arabia, Iraq, Egypt, Jordan, and the United Arab Emirates. The language is spoken by more than 420 million people, making it the fifth most-spoken language in the world. It is also the liturgical language of Islam, one of the world's major religions. The language has several dialects and is divided into two main groups, the Eastern and Western dialects. The Eastern dialects are spoken mainly in the Levant, Iraq, and the Arabian Peninsula. The Western dialects are spoken mainly in North Africa and parts of the Middle East.

7/10 Portuguese

Portuguese is the 6th most spoken language in the world, with over 250 million native speakers. It is an official language in 10 countries, including Portugal, Brazil, Angola, Mozambique, Cape Verde, Guinea-Bissau, East Timor, and Macao. Portuguese is also spoken in parts of India, Goa, Daman and Diu, and in parts of the United States, such as Rhode Island and Massachusetts. In Portugal, Portuguese is the official language, and it is the primary language of over 95% of the population. Portuguese is also the most widely spoken language in Brazil, with around 190 million native speakers. In Africa, Portuguese is the official language in Angola, Mozambique, Cape Verde, and Guinea-Bissau. It is also spoken by some communities in the Democratic Republic of Congo and South Africa. In Asia, Portuguese is an official language in East Timor and Macao. Some Portuguese communities are also found in parts of India and in Japan. Portuguese is also spoken in parts of the Americas, such as in the United States, Canada, and Venezuela. The language is also spoken in various parts of Europe, such as in the United Kingdom, France, Italy, and Germany. 

8/10 Russian

Russian is a Slavic language that is spoken by over 150 million people around the world, mostly in Russia, Ukraine, and Belarus. It is a widely used language in many of the former Soviet Republics, including Kazakhstan, Uzbekistan, and Kyrgyzstan. It is also used in many parts of Central Asia, such as Tajikistan and Turkmenistan. The Russian language is the official language of Russia and is one of the six official languages of the United Nations. It is also spoken in other parts of the world, such as the United States, Canada, and Israel. Russian is a very popular language in the world of business, particularly in the oil and gas industry. This is due to the fact that Russia has a large number of natural resources and is a major player in the global economy.
